Разработка приложения для СУБД Access «Формирование ассортимента товаров»

Автор работы: Пользователь скрыл имя, 21 Января 2013 в 13:01, лабораторная работа

Описание работы

Данная лабораторная работа выполнена в СУБД Microsoft Access, входящее в прикладной пакет Microsoft Office 2003 на примере формирования ассортимента товаров в магазине «Вкусный». Созданная программа обладает рядом достоинств:
Автоматизация необходимых расчётов
Легкий способ ввода или удаления видов продукции и производителей
Удобный дизайн программы с понятным интерфейсом и кнопочными формами
Возможность просмотра или вывода на печать форм и отчётов, наглядно демонстрирующих информацию

Файлы: 1 файл

BD1.doc

— 1.29 Мб (Скачать файл)

Производители

Данная форма (рис. 3.4.) предназначена для ввода информации о производителях: код производителя – однозначный идентификатор производителя в БД, наименование, адрес, телефон. На данной форме так же расположены кнопки добавления записи, выхода из формы и печати данной формы.

Рис. 3.4.6- Внешний вид формы «Производители»

Производство продукции

Данная форма (рис. 3.4.) предназначена для ввода информации о партиях товара. Код производства – однозначный идентификатор производства в БД; код вида продукции вводится при помощи всплывающего списка и представляет собой наименование вида продукции; код производителя выбирается из всплывающего списка и представляет собой наименование производителя продукции; закупочная цена представляет собой цену закупки товара. На данной форме так же расположены кнопки выхода из формы и печати данной формы.

 

Рис. 3.4.7- Внешний вид формы «Производство продукции»

Опросы

Данная форма (рис. 3.4.) предназначена для ввода информации об опросах потребителей. Код опроса – однозначный идентификатор опроса в БД; номер опроса; дата начала и дата окончания опроса. На данной форме так же расположены кнопки выхода из формы и печати данной формы.

 

Рис. 3.4.8- Внешний вид формы «Опросы»

Вопросы анкеты

Данная форма (рис. 3.4.) предназначена для ввода вопросов, содержащихся в анкетах.

 № анкеты – однозначный идентификатор анкеты в БД; далее представлены поля подчиненной формы «Вопросы анкеты»: код вопроса анкеты – однозначный идентификатор вопроса в БД,  код анкеты вводится при помощи всплывающего списка и представляет собой № анкеты; код вопроса выбирается из всплывающего списка и представляет собой формулировку вопроса.

 

Рис. 3.4.9- Внешний вид формы «Вопросы анкеты»

    1. Создание отчетов

Отчет – это гибкое и эффективное средство для организации просмотра и распечатки итоговой информации. В отчете можно получить результаты сложных расчетов, статистических сравнений, а также поместить в него рисунки и диаграммы.

Пользователь имеет  возможность разработать отчет  самостоятельно или создать отчет с помощью мастера. Мастер по разработке отчетов выполняет всю рутинную работу и позволяет быстро разработать отчет. После вызова Мастера выводятся диалоговые окна с приглашением ввести необходимые данные, и отчет создается на основании ответов пользователя. Мастер необходим даже для опытных пользователей, так как позволяет быстро разработать макет, служащий основой создаваемого отчета. После этого можно переключиться в режим конструктора и внести изменения в стандартный макет.

  1. Диаграммы DFD и ERD
    1. DFD

Диаграммы потоков данных (Data flow diagram, DFD) используются для описания документооборота и обработки информации. Они представляет моделируемую систему как сеть связанных между собой работ. Главная цель DFD - показать, как каждая работа преобразует свои входные данные в выходные, а также выявить отношения между этими работами.

Любая DFD-диаграмма может  содержать работы, внешние сущности, стрелки (потоки данных) и хранилища  данных.

Таким образом, данная моделируемая система может быть представлена так, как показано на рис. 4.1.1.

 

Рис. 4.1.1- Диаграмма DFD

    1. ERD

ERD-диаграмма графически  представляет структуру данных  проектируемой информационной системы. Сущности отображаются при помощи прямоугольников, содержащих имя. Имена принято выражать существительными в единственном числе, взаимосвязи - при помощи линий, соединяющих отдельные сущности. Взаимосвязь показывает, что данные одной сущности ссылаются или связаны с данными другой.

Модель ERD предприятия  является результатом моделирования сущностей.

Модель ERD представляет собой результат моделирования сущностей, который изображен на рис. 4.2.1.

Рис. 4.2.1- Диаграмма ERD

 

Заключение

В проделанной работе были опробованы и использованы основные метода и объекты системы управления базами данных Microsoft Access.

Так как интеграция информационных систем во все сферы жизни увеличивается с каждым днем, то актуально становится разработка подобных баз данных. При этом разработчик должен учитывать то, что наиболее простые БД могут быть подвержены избыточности, но при этом нельзя и увлекаться делением БД на много составных таблиц. Также современные средства дружественного интерфейса позволяют разработать интуитивно понятные приложения. При создании БД необходимо принять во внимание область, для которой разрабатывается база данных. Например, при формировании ассортимента товаров продуктового магазина, разработчик может ориентировать БД, к примеру, на анкетирование потребителей.

 


Информация о работе Разработка приложения для СУБД Access «Формирование ассортимента товаров»